Luka Doncic Under 9.5 Rebounds (-104)

In the first three games of this series, Luka Doncic has totaled 7, 5, and 11 boards. Adding in regular-season games from this year, Doncic has gone under 9.5 rebounds in four of seven games against the Golden State Warriors.

He's averaging 7.7 boards per night in this series, and for the regular season as a whole, Luka averaged 9.1 rebounds.

Golden State has posted a rebound rate of 51.5% in the playoffs, the highest number among the remaining teams. The Dallas Mavericks, meanwhile, own a 45.3% rebound rate in the postseason, the lowest of all playoff teams.

We project Luke to pull down 8.9 rebounds in Game 4.

Draymond Green Over 13.5 Points + Assists (-125)

Draymond Green's points-plus-assists totals in the three games of this series have been 15, 11, and 13, but he's been unlucky in the assists department.

Green has amassed a whopping 10.7 potential assists per night in this series, according to NBA.com, but he's averaged just actual 4.3 assists. His adjusted assist total is an average of 7.0 per night. That's right at what we project him for in Game 4 as our model forecasts Green to get 7.4 assists tonight.

If Green gets seven-plus dimes, he doesn't need to do much scoring to get this to the over. That's good because he isn't scoring much.

With that said, he's tallied 10, 6, and 10 points in the series. And Green -- who shot 52.5% from the field in the regular season -- is due for a smidge of positive regression with his shooting after hitting just 42.7% (17 for 36) of his shots across his past four games.

We have Green pegged for 6.9 points and 7.4 assists today. That's 14.3 combined points and assists.
